Jacksonville woman wins $10 million top prize on Florida Lottery scratch-off game

A Jacksonville woman won the top prize of $10 million in the $10,000,000 World Class Cash Scratch-Off game, the Florida Lottery announced.

Lena Edwards purchased her winning ticket from Main Street Quick Stop at 1255 North Main Street in Springfield.

Main Street Quick Stop will get a $20,000 bonus for selling the winning ticket, the Florida Lottery said in a release. Edwards chose to get her winnings as a one-time, lump-sum payment of $7,485,000.

The scratch-off is a $25 game that launched in February and offers $549 million in total cash prizes, including two top prizes of $10 million and 46 prizes of $1 million.
